Overview
The IT Systems Administrator is responsible for day-to-day management and maintenance of server hardware and infrastructure systems, with a focus on Microsoft 365, Intune, on‑premises Windows servers, virtualization, endpoint management, secure file transfer services, and modern print management. They also hold responsibility with tier‑3 level issues, troubleshooting and resolving problems, and providing guidance to end-users to ensure maximum efficiency and to minimize user downtime.
In this unique hands‑on role, they will also work in other areas of the department to help support the business, taking on a variety of projects, and require someone who is technically strong and comfortable working across both cloud and on‑prem infrastructure.
- Administer and support Microsoft 365 services including Entra (Azure AD), Exchange Online, SharePoint Online, One Drive, and Microsoft Teams
- Manage Microsoft Intune for MDM, MAM, endpoint security, and compliance
- Maintain on‑premises Windows infrastructure including physical servers, virtual machines,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, and DHCP
- Administer backup and disaster recovery solutions
- Perform software deployment, patching, and updates
- Manage secure file transfer services (FTP/SFTP)
- Manage modern printer management using Printer Logic
- Monitor systems, troubleshoot issues, assist with upgrades, and maintain documentation
